Heim  >  Artikel  >  Datenbank  >  Was bedeutet (+ in Orakel?)

Was bedeutet (+ in Orakel?)

下次还敢
下次还敢Original
2024-05-08 20:03:16896Durchsuche

Das „+“-Symbol in Oracle stellt den Verkettungsoperator dar, der verwendet wird, um: Zeichenfolgen zu verketten, um neue Zeichenfolgen zu bilden; andere Datentypen (z. B. Datumsangaben oder Binärdaten) zu verketten;

Was bedeutet (+ in Orakel?)

Die Bedeutung des „+“-Symbols in Oracle

Das „+“-Symbol in Oracle stellt den Verbindungsoperator dar, der hauptsächlich zum Verbinden von Zeichenfolgen oder Zahlen verwendet wird.

String-Verkettung

Bei Verwendung zum Verketten von Strings verkettet das „+“-Symbol zwei oder mehr Strings zu einem neuen String. Zum Beispiel:

<code class="oracle">SELECT 'Hello' || 'World';</code>

Ausgabe:

<code>HelloWorld</code>

Zahlenverkettung

Bei der Verwendung zum Verketten von Zahlen führt das Symbol „+“ mathematische Additionsoperationen aus. Zum Beispiel:

<code class="oracle">SELECT 1 + 2;</code>

Ausgabe:

<code>3</code>

Andere Hinweise

  • Das „+“-Symbol kann auch zum Verketten anderer Datentypen verwendet werden, beispielsweise Datumsangaben oder Binärdaten.
  • Das „+“-Symbol hat eine höhere Priorität als andere mathematische Operatoren wie Multiplikation und Division.
  • Die Verwendung eines Leerzeichens vor dem „+“-Symbol verbessert die Lesbarkeit, insbesondere bei komplexen Ausdrücken. Zum Beispiel:
<code class="oracle">SELECT 'Hello' || ' ' || 'World';</code>

Beispiel

Hier sind einige praktische Beispiele für die Verwendung des „+“-Operators:

  • Verketten Sie zwei Namensfelder, um einen vollständigen Namen zu erstellen:
<code class="oracle">SELECT first_name || ' ' || last_name AS full_name FROM employees;</code>
  • Gewähren Sie 10 % Rabatt auf ein Produkt Preis:
<code class="oracle">SELECT price * (1 - 0.10) AS discounted_price FROM products;</code>
  • Entfernen Sie führende oder nachgestellte Leerzeichen aus einer Zeichenfolge:
<code class="oracle">SELECT TRIM('  Hello World  ') FROM dual;</code>

Ausgabe:

<code>Hello World</code>

Das obige ist der detaillierte Inhalt vonWas bedeutet (+ in Orakel?).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Vorheriger Artikel:Drop-Funktion in OracleNächster Artikel:Drop-Funktion in Oracle